вопрос ко второму заданию: 1.Постройте схему, соответствующую этой таблице 2.Определите длину кратчайшего пути между пунктами А и В. Передвигаться можно только по тем дорогам, протяжённость которых указана в таблице.
Виды алгоритмов: линейный,разветвляющийся, циклический.
2)Чтотакое грис?
Грис "графический учебный исполнитель" – это графический исполнитель, назначение которого – получение чертежей на экране дисплея.
3)Что такое моделирование, модель?
Моделирование – это процесс замещения оригинала его аналогом моделью
4)Что такое математические модели?
Математические модели —это математическое представление реальности, один из вариантов модели как системы, исследование которой позволяет получать информацию о некоторой другой системе.
1)Какие типы алгоритмов вам известны?
Виды алгоритмов: линейный,разветвляющийся, циклический.
2)Чтотакое грис?
Грис "графический учебный исполнитель" – это графический исполнитель, назначение которого – получение чертежей на экране дисплея.
3)Что такое моделирование, модель?
Моделирование – это процесс замещения оригинала его аналогом моделью
4)Что такое математические модели?
Математические модели —это математическое представление реальности, один из вариантов модели как системы, исследование которой позволяет получать информацию о некоторой другой системе.
1) Код программы:
const N = 10;
var a:array[1..N] of integer;
i:integer;
begin
writeln('Массив:');
for i:=1 to N do begin
a[i] := random(-100, 100);
write(a[i], ' ');
end;
writeln();
writeln('Отрицательные элементы, кратные 3: ');
for i:=1 to N do begin
if ((a[i] < 0) and (a[i] mod 3 = 0)) then
write(a[i], ' ');
end;
end.
2) Код программы:
const N = 8;
var a:array[1..N] of integer;
i, sum:integer;
begin
writeln('Массив:');
for i:=1 to N do begin
a[i] := random(-100, 100);
write(a[i], ' ');
end;
sum:=0;
writeln();
writeln('Сумма нечётных элементов, больше 10: ');
for i:=1 to N do begin
if ((a[i] > 10) and (a[i] mod 2 = 1)) then
sum:= sum + a[i];
end;
write(sum);
end.
3) Код программы:
const N = 10;
var a:array[1..N] of integer;
i, kol:integer;
begin
writeln('Массив:');
for i:=1 to N do begin
a[i] := random(-5, 5);
write(a[i], ' ');
end;
kol:=0;
writeln();
writeln('Количество элементов, равных нулю с чётными индексами: ');
for i:=1 to N do begin
if ((a[i] = 0) and (i mod 2 = 0)) then
kol:= kol + 1;
end;
write(kol);
end.